Skip to content

Could not register ACTIVE_TOMOCONFIG.ref.detectors.active_detector.detector

2 widget of the lib use

  const hardware = useHardware(
    'ACTIVE_TOMOCONFIG.ref.detectors.active_detector.detector'
  );

I haven't checked deeply, but as result the following is displayed in BLISS.

Probanbly because the useHardware from blisswebui, does not behave like the one from daiquiri-ui.

Have to be checked.

ERROR: Could not register `ACTIVE_TOMOCONFIG.ref.detectors.active_detector.detector`
Traceback (most recent call last):
  File "/nobackup/lvalls1/valls/workspace/daiquiri-tomo.git/bliss.git/bliss/rest_service/endpoints/object.py", line 85, in post
    object_store.register_object(name, register_sub_objects=True)
  File "/nobackup/lvalls1/valls/workspace/daiquiri-tomo.git/bliss.git/bliss/rest_service/core/object_store.py", line 82, in register_object
    bliss_obj = self._load_bliss_object(object_name)
                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
  File "/nobackup/lvalls1/valls/workspace/daiquiri-tomo.git/bliss.git/bliss/rest_service/core/object_store.py", line 56, in _load_bliss_object
    obj = bliss_config.get(object_name)
          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
  File "/nobackup/lvalls1/valls/workspace/daiquiri-tomo.git/bliss.git/bliss/config/static.py", line 1039, in get
    return self._get(name)
           ^^^^^^^^^^^^^^^
  File "/nobackup/lvalls1/valls/workspace/daiquiri-tomo.git/bliss.git/bliss/config/static.py", line 1049, in _get
    raise ObjectNotFound(name=name)
bliss.config.static.ObjectNotFound: Object 'ACTIVE_TOMOCONFIG.ref.detectors.active_detector.detector' doesn't exist in config
ERROR: Could not register `ACTIVE_TOMOCONFIG.ref.detectors.active_detector`
Traceback (most recent call last):
  File "/nobackup/lvalls1/valls/workspace/daiquiri-tomo.git/bliss.git/bliss/rest_service/endpoints/object.py", line 85, in post
    object_store.register_object(name, register_sub_objects=True)
  File "/nobackup/lvalls1/valls/workspace/daiquiri-tomo.git/bliss.git/bliss/rest_service/core/object_store.py", line 82, in register_object
    bliss_obj = self._load_bliss_object(object_name)
                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
  File "/nobackup/lvalls1/valls/workspace/daiquiri-tomo.git/bliss.git/bliss/rest_service/core/object_store.py", line 56, in _load_bliss_object
    obj = bliss_config.get(object_name)
          ^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
  File "/nobackup/lvalls1/valls/workspace/daiquiri-tomo.git/bliss.git/bliss/config/static.py", line 1039, in get
    return self._get(name)
           ^^^^^^^^^^^^^^^
  File "/nobackup/lvalls1/valls/workspace/daiquiri-tomo.git/bliss.git/bliss/config/static.py", line 1049, in _get
    raise ObjectNotFound(name=name)
bliss.config.static.ObjectNotFound: Object 'ACTIVE_TOMOCONFIG.ref.detectors.active_detector' doesn't exist in config